Abstract

This study aims to analyze the effect of perceived usefulness, perceived ease of use, and perceived trust on the intention of Generation Z in Surabaya to pay zakat through digital platforms. A quantitative approach was employed with data collected via questionnaires from 129 Generation Z respondents in Surabaya. Data analysis used Partial Least Squares Structural Equation Modeling (PLS-SEM) with SmartPLS 4.0. Results indicate that perceived usefulness (β = 0.353; p = 0.001) and perceived trust (β = 0.302; p = 0.014) have a positive and significant effect on the intention to pay zakat through digital platforms. Conversely, perceived ease of use (β = -0.001; p = 0.989) does not significantly affect Generation Z's intention. The R-squared value of 0.297 indicates that the three variables explain 29.7% of the variance in intention. These findings suggest that usefulness and trust are the primary drivers of digital zakat payment intention, while ease of use is no longer a determining factor for Generation Z who are already accustomed to digital technology.
